BISP Taleemi Wazaif School Change In May 2025, the Benazir Income Support Program introduced a critical update under its Taleemi Wazaif initiative directly affecting families whose children have either passed grade 5 or have switched schools. This update is not just a small change it’s a necessary step to ensure the continuous disbursement of educational stipends for children from deserving families.

The BISP Taleemi Wazaif provides monthly financial support to help children stay in school. However, if a student has been promoted to grade 6 or has enrolled in a different school, their education record must be updated in the BISP database. Failing to do so will lead to a pause or permanent cancellation of stipend payments. Therefore, parents must act promptly to update their child’s school information to avoid any disruption in benefits.

What Is the BISP School Change Update May 2025

This update is aimed at improving transparency and confirming that only currently enrolled and eligible children continue to receive Taleemi Wazaif. BISP has clarified that children moving from class 5 to class 6 or transferring schools must submit a verified admission document from the new school. The update process ensures that the system has the latest educational status of every child linked to BISP payments.

If you are a parent or guardian under the BISP program, this step is now mandatory. The objective is to validate that your child is still enrolled in school and progressing in their education, which is the basis of the stipend’s continuation.

Who Needs to Submit a School Change Document?

The new requirement is not for all children only for those meeting specific criteria. If your child falls into any of the following categories, you must follow the school update process:

  • Children who have passed class 5 and are now enrolled in class 6.
  • Children who have changed schools for any reason whether due to relocation, better facilities, or academic promotion.
  • Children enrolled in government or registered private schools participating in the BISP Taleemi Wazaif scheme.

This update applies to thousands of families across Pakistan. Not submitting the new school information will result in missed payments, and recovery could take several months. Therefore, prompt action is advised.

Step-by-Step Guide to Submit BISP School Change Information

To help families navigate the update process easily, here is a step-by-step explanation of what needs to be done:

Confirm if Your Child Qualifies for Update

  • Check whether your child has moved to grade 6 after completing grade 5.
  • Verify if they have recently switched schools.

If any of the above is true, you must proceed with the next steps.

Get the Verified Admission Slip

  • Visit the new school where your child has been admitted.
  • Request an official, stamped, and signed admission slip that clearly mentions your child’s name, class, and school details.

This document is essential for verifying that your child is enrolled and attending the new institution.

Visit the Nearest BISP Office

  • Take the admission slip and your original CNIC with you.
  • Go to your nearest BISP registration or verification center.

You can locate your nearest BISP center through the BISP helpline or official website.

Submit the Admission Slip and Verify School Change

  • Submit the original or a photocopy of the School Registration slip to the BISP office.
  • Ensure the officer enters the correct new school information into the system.

If the school is officially registered and your child’s grade is eligible, the system will accept the update.

Request Confirmation or Proof of Submission

  • After your school change update has been recorded, request a receipt or confirmation slip.
  • This will act as proof in case of any delay or issue in future payments.

Retain a copy of the admission slip and the confirmation for your personal records.

What Happens If You Do not Update the School Record?

If the updated school admission slip is not submitted to BISP:

  • The Taleemi Wazaif payments will be paused immediately.
  • The system will flag your child as inactive or unverified, leading to cancellation risks.
  • You may have to go through a longer appeal and verification process to restart payments.
  • Other linked benefits under the BISP program may also be affected in the future.

This is why BISP is urging all eligible families to complete the school change update immediately.

Frequently Asked Questions

Who is required to update school information in BISP?

All children moving from class 5 to class 6 or switching schools must update their school record.

What document is required for the update?

A verified and stamped school admission slip (Daakhla Slip) from the new school.

Where should I submit the slip?

At your nearest BISP office, or in some areas, to a BISP representative present at the school.

What if I don’t update the record?

Your child’s educational stipend will be paused and may be permanently stopped until the update is completed.

Can I update the record online?

As of now, school change updates must be submitted in person. There is no official online option yet.
